Branch Coverage

blib/lib/WWW/Monitor/Task.pm
Criterion Covered Total %
branch 0 62 0.0


line true false branch
64 0 0 if (not @_ % 2) { }
71 0 0 unless exists $arg{'URL'}
98 0 0 if (@_)
100 0 0 if $cache
104 0 0 unless $self->get_url_data($mechanize, $url_i, $responses)
110 0 0 unless $existsInCache
141 0 0 if (@$old_pages_to_compare)
146 0 0 if ($$t1 ne $$t2)
158 0 0 if ($notify_ind or $notify_ind1 or $notify_ind2) { }
247 0 0 if (exists $$self{'changed'}{$url_key}) { }
267 0 0 if (@_)
273 0 0 if ($reftype ne 'REF' and $self->is_html($response_ref)) { }
0 0 elsif ($reftype eq 'REF') { }
316 0 0 unless ($cache->exists($hash_key))
320 0 0 if ($tmp2) { }
340 0 0 if $cache->exists($hash_key)
356 0 0 if ($cache->exists($hash_key))
411 0 0 $old_data ? :
414 0 0 if ($new_keys[$index_new] eq $old_keys[$index_old])
415 0 0 if ($$new_data_http{$new_keys[$index_new]}->code != 304)
423 0 0 if ($new_keys[$index_new] lt $old_keys[$index_old])
442 0 0 unless $self->store_cache_hash($url, $new_data_http, $added_data, $deleted_data)
464 0 0 if ($cache->exists($url))
466 0 0 if $validity
470 0 0 if ($response->code == 304) { }
0 0 elsif (not $$self{'status'} = $response->is_success) { }
480 0 0 if $output
482 0 0 if $output
485 0 0 unless $link->url_abs =~ m[^http.*//]
486 0 0 unless (exists $$responses{$link->url_abs})
487 0 0 unless $self->get_url_data($mechanize, $link->url_abs, $responses)